EA Sports does it again with another hit title Fight Night Round 4. Now back in the development stages EA said that they were aiming for a level of realism that’s never been done before in the Fight Night Franchise, and yes they answered the call. The games graphical detail surpasses the tech demo shown back in ‘05 and the gameplay mechanics are so true to life and accurate.
Weight , Physics, Reach, Footwork, all these aspects that makes a boxer a boxer has been successfully implemented into this title, but through this process something has been taken out and that’s the Face button configuration style of gameplay.
This configuration is what gamers grew up on back when EA first released Knockout Kings but why is it that alot of developers instead of adding to the game, they take away certain things that should not be tampered with in the first place.
Considering the fact that Fight Night is on top of the charts will EA still release the face button patch or is it now a lost cause, because of the Mike Tyson Vs Muhammed Ali Hype which really sold this game commercially in a big way.
At the moment the Face Button patch is still coming why? the face button patch is in high demand to the point where gamers are willing to pay for it as a DLC bonus. According to a source at EA the patch is coming along with a new mode and a updated roster so stay tuned for more on Fight Night 4 in the coming weeks.
